System warning
If the EPB is applied whilst Auto Hold
is activated because of ESC
(Electronic Stability Control) signal, a
warning will sound and a message
will appear.
EPB malfunction indicator
(if equipped)
This warning light illuminates if the
engine start/stop button is changed
to the ON position and goes off in
approximately 3 seconds if the sys-
tem is operation normally.
If the EPB malfunction indicator
remains on, comes on whilst driving,
or does not come on when the igni-
tion switch or the engine start/stop
button is changed to the ON position,
this indicates that the EPB may have
malfunctioned.
If this occurs, have the system
checked by a professional workshop.
Kia recommends to visit an autho-
rised Kia dealer/service partner.
The EPB malfunction indicator may
illuminate when the ESC indicator
comes on to indicate that the ESC is
not working properly, but it does not
indicate a malfunction of the EPB.

CAUTION
• The EPB warning light may illu-
minate if the EPB switch oper-
ates abnormally. Shut the
engine off and turn it on again
after a few minutes. The warn-
ing light will go off and the EPB
switch will operate normally.
However, if the EPB warning
light is still on, have the system
checked by a professional
workshop. Kia recommends to
visit an authorised Kia deal-
er/service partner.
